Transaction 66a022b845725c8e8816f329f0b0f80103f687d8004f1a4d49eaa12d454dcecf
1 Input
1 Output
-
66a022b845725c8e8816f329f0b0f80103f687d8004f1a4d49eaa12d454dcecf:0
- value
- 3099618
- script pubkey
- OP_0 OP_PUSHBYTES_20 14ab023eb556a6538bbc6361abe563603520b898
- address
- ltc1qzj4sy04426n98zauvds6hetrvq6jpwycrg2cw9